Soccer is one of the most exciting and fast-paced sports, making it a thrilling but challenging subject for photography. Whether you’re shooting a professional match or capturing your child’s weekend game, knowing the top soccer photography tips can help you freeze the action, highlight emotions, and create dynamic images.

Soccer moments unfold in split seconds, making it crucial to shoot in burst mode (also known as continuous shooting). This feature allows you to capture multiple frames per second, increasing your chances of getting the perfect shot.
Since you often shoot from the sidelines, a telephoto lens helps you zoom in on the action without missing key details.
💡 Pro Tip: If you’re using a zoom lens, keep it steady with a monopod to reduce hand shake, especially in low-light conditions.

Shooting in RAW format gives you more control over exposure, color correction, and details during post-processing.

A 70-200mm f/2.8 lens is one of the best choices for versatility. If shooting from a distance, a 300mm or 400mm prime lens will deliver sharper images.
